Introduction

DXR3 cards are hardware decoder cards, originally designed for dvd viewing on slow PCs. With such a card you can build a cheap VDR with hardware MPEG decoder. You cannot buy new cards anymore, but ebay and co have often such cards.

Info
Info

Only em8300 cards are supported.
It may not be a good idea to buy a DXR2 card, although there is a Linux driver on http://dxr2.sourceforge.net. No plugin for VDR though.
Sigma's newer MPEG4 cards are also unsupported.

Usually thes cards have names like

  • Hollywood Plus
  • DXR3
  • Sigma Designs
  • Real Magic
  • Videologic
